Abhishek Badholia is a researcher at the forefront of assistive robotics and human-machine interaction, with a particular focus on integrating speech recognition with robotic control systems. His most cited work, "Speech Recognition Based Robotic Arm Writing" (2022), has garnered 30 citations, demonstrating its influence in the field. This paper presents a novel framework that enables a robotic arm to replicate human handwriting through voice commands, bridging the gap between natural language processing and precision robotics. Badholia’s contributions are significant for developing accessible technologies, particularly for individuals with motor disabilities, by allowing intuitive, hands-free control of robotic manipulators. His research addresses key challenges in real-time speech-to-action translation, noise robustness, and adaptive motion planning. Beyond this flagship study, Badholia continues to explore the integration of AI-driven perception with robotic actuation, aiming to create more responsive and user-friendly systems. His work has been recognized for its practical applications in education, rehabilitation, and industrial automation, marking him as an emerging voice in the intersection of speech technology and robotics.
